For many people, hay fever symptoms lead to missing work or school. … rishabh industries ltdWebJul 7, 2024 · Hay fever, also called allergic rhinitis, causes cold-like symptoms. These may include a runny nose, itchy eyes, congestion, sneezing and sinus pressure. But unlike a cold, hay fever isn't caused by a virus. Hay fever is caused by an allergic response to a harmless outdoor or indoor substance the body identifies as harmful (allergen). rishabh industriesWebOct 18, 2024 · Chills—rigors—are episodes of shivering paired with paleness and feeling cold, often as a result of a fever or the beginning of a fever. 2.
